Breeders Cup Day 1 Preview, Analysis, and Long Shot Specials

Juvenile Sprint: Favorite Secret Circle will be singled on my ticket.

Juvenile Filly Turf: Sure, the two favorites are legit and have good numbers. However, there isn’t much speed in this race, and the fastest 2 fillies are 8-1 and 10-1 and ML, including Sweet Cat and the #4 switching from dirt, who is actually the best speed in the race by a lot. The turf should be somewhat soft after rain on Thursday and that speed could hold well.

Filly and Mare Sprint: Favorite Turbulent Descent looks like she’s all over this one, but once again, not a lot of speed for a sprint. It’s a longer sprint, but speed could still hold up. The top early runner is Golden Mystery at 20-1, and the next best speed is a midpack runner Pomeroy’s Pistol at 6-1, who it would be shocking to not find in the trifecta. Other midpack runners with a good shot will be Tamarind Hall and Musical Romance, both 20-1. Champagne D’oro cutting back to sprint distance could be just what the doctor ordered.

Juvenile Filly (dirt): Pay no attention to the euros in this, they suck at shorter dirt distances. Favorite would have to run her worst career race to not finish 1st, but there’s a lot of speed in this race, and the top late runner is not the 2nd ML choice, but 12-1 Northern Passion. The McPeek filly switching to dirt is very interesting at 30-1.

Filly and Mare Turf: First of all the favorite is legit, and an American filly could actually win this, since Goldikova is committed to beating the boys again. However, the euro contingent of Nahrain, Announce, and Misty For Me, will be highly contentious and the last one is 10-1 with a perfect running style for this field. The lack of speed calls for Misty and the top 2 American speed horses, Dubawi and 30-1 Dynaslew to possibly factor in.

Ladies Classic (Distaff): Plum Pretty carries her speed well but the track should be almost fully dried out by this time. Top LP Ultra Blend offers 8-1 ML, and Super Espresso 20-1 could make noise late. Midpackers Royal Delta and Miss Match should be there to pick up pieces if the frontrunners fail, and Pachattack is very interesting at this down and distance.
